At the convention, working with photographer Pulao411's lens, we completed a very smooth set of convention photos. The fundamental elements of portraiture never fail—the large aperture blurred the background to make the frame clean, while frontal flash fill-light gave the sequined skirt a brilliant sheen. The photographer handled lighting professionally, avoiding overexposure while beautifully preserving fabric textures and color saturation. The dark, smooth floor reflected the subject's outline like a mirror, adding a touch of sophistication to the plain hall and making color contrast even sharper.
